Select Tags (Drop downs)

The select tag, like the checkbox and radio button input tags allows your readers to choose from multiple options. However, because the options are all stored in a drop-down box, they do not take up as much screen real estate as the radio buttons and checkboxes.

The Textarea Tag

The textarea tag creates a multiple lined text input field in your reader's browser. It allows the reader to type in nearly unlimited lines of text.
